§ 8854. Effect of failure to start proceedings

If a vessel is captured as prize and no proceedings for adjudication are started within a reasonable time, any party claiming the captured property may, in any district court as a court of prize—

  • (1) move for a monition to show cause why such proceedings shall not be started; or
  • (2) bring an original suit for restitution.
